Overview of renewable resources such as iron and steel, commonly used steel and cast iron

post time:2022-04-02

Ferrous metals mainly refer to iron, manganese, chromium and their alloys, such as steel, pig iron, ferroalloy, cast iron, etc. Therefore, ferrous metals are also known as iron and steel materials, which account for more than 95% of the total amount of metal materials. Iron and steel materials can be divided into cast iron and steel according to the content of carbon. Among them, iron carbon alloy with carbon content more than 2.11% is called cast iron, and iron carbon alloy with carbon content less than 2.11% is called steel. Pig iron is obtained by smelting iron ore in blast furnace. It is the raw material for steelmaking and casting. Modern steel-making method is to take pig iron as the main raw material, put it into a high-temperature steel-making furnace, reduce the carbon content in pig iron through oxidation and refine it into molten steel. After casting into ingot, it is rolled into steel for supply. A few ingots are supplied after forging. Common steel materials can be divided into carbon steel and alloy steel according to their chemical composition. Carbon steel is an iron carbon alloy with carbon content less than 2.11% and containing impurities such as silicon, manganese, sulfur and phosphorus. Carbon steel is widely used in industrial production because of its low smelting cost and performance, which can meet the needs of general mechanical parts and engineering machinery. Alloy steel is a kind of steel that intentionally adds some elements to improve some properties of steel on the basis of carbon steel. Alloy steel has many properties that carbon steel does not have. It is often used to produce important parts working under special conditions, and the dosage is increasing day by day.

Cast iron is an iron carbon alloy with a mass fraction of carbon greater than 2.11%. Cast iron used in industrial production is a multicomponent iron-based alloy mainly composed of iron, carbon and silicon. In terms of chemical composition, the main difference between cast iron and steel is that the content of carbon and silicon is high, and there are more impurity elements sulfur and phosphorus. The general composition range of cast iron commonly used in industry is: carbon content of 2.5% ~ 4.0%, silicon content of 1.0% ~ 3.1%, manganese content of 0.5% ~ 1.4%, phosphorus content of 0.01% ~ 0.50%, sulfur content of 0.02% ~ 0.20%. A certain amount of alloy elements can also be added to cast iron to form alloy cast iron, so as to improve the mechanical properties or physical and chemical properties of cast iron. Because cast iron has good castability, shock absorption, high wear resistance and machinability, simple production process and low cost, it has always been an important engineering material in industrial production. It is widely used in industrial departments such as machinery manufacturing, metallurgy, mining, petrochemical industry, transportation, construction and national defense. According to statistics, among all kinds of machinery, iron castings account for 45% ~ 90% of the total weight of machines, and 80% ~ 90% of the total weight of machine tools and heavy machinery. The typical application of cast iron is to manufacture the bed of machine tool, cylinder, cylinder sleeve and crankshaft of internal combustion engine. In metallurgical industry, ordinary cast iron, alloy nodular cast iron and high chromium composite cast iron are widely used in the manufacture of all kinds of rolls
